1. Jewish Synagogue Cochin

Located: Cochi (Kochi) in Kerala
Visiting hours: Open every day barring Saturdays from 10 am to 12 noon and 3 pm to 5 pm
How to reach: Nearest airport is Cochin International Airport, 10km away from Ernakulam Junction (Railway Station) and it is also well connected with Mattancherry and other neighboring cities.

Jewish Synagogue Cochin was built by Jewish trading community in 1568 A.D. It is one of the oldest synagogues of India. Unfortunately, it was destroyed in the war of 1662 and was rebuilt by the Dutch. Besides you may easily look for some other charms like the Blue Chinese tile, Belgian chandeliers, impressive furnishings and so on. The architecture design of this Synagogue is very tremendous. All such attractions of this monument make a very gripping sight for the visitors.

2. Thripunithura Hill Palace

Located: Near Tripunithura in Kochi
Visiting hours: open from 9 am to 5 pm every day except Mondays
How to reach: 30 km from Cochin International Airport and 10 km away from Ernakulam Railway Station.

Tripunithura Hill Palace
Tripunithura Hill Palace built in 1865, was the official residence of the royal family of Kochi (Cochin). But, in present era it is a heritage museum which depicts the royal relics like royal furniture, Sinhasana (the throne or the king's chair), paintings, coins, manuscripts, inscriptions, murals, sculptures in stone and many more. In addition, you can also look for few antique pieces of pottery, ceramic vases from Japan and China, rock cut caves from the past era of Iron Age, wooden temples and models of objects from Harappa and Mohanjodaro.

3. Padmanabhapuram Palace

Located: Thuckalay in Kanyakumari district, Tamil Nadu and 63kms from Thiruvananthapuram
Visiting hours: 9:00 am to 5:00 pm on all days except Mondays.
How to reach: Nearest airport is Thiruvananthapuram International Airport which is 6 km from Thiruvananthapuram city and nearest railway station is at Nagercoil, around 15 km and local station is Iraniel, approx 6 km from the palace.

Padmanabhapuram Palace was built in around 1601 A.D. It was the home of the Rajas of Travancore in southern Kerala. It is surrounded by a 4 km-long stone fort that was built at the same time. Here, you may explore various antiques such as 17th and 18th century murals, the musical bow in mahogany, windows with colored mica, royal chairs with Chinese carvings, Belgian mirror, pictures of Lord Krishna, granite dance halls, special black shiny floors etc. During your travel to this wonderful palace, you would get the superb experience of admiring the traditional wooden architecture of Kerala’s palaces.

Padmanabhaswamy Temple

This Padmanabhaswamy Temple is situated in the heart of Trivandrum city. The structure of this temple includes a 100 feet high Gopuram and an 18 feet long idol of presiding deity as well. This shrine includes 324 sculptured pillars and 80 feet high golden flag staff. The Padmanabhaswamy temple is also counted among the seven Parsurama shetras in Kerala. This temple is also devoted to the Lord Vishnu. The temple’s walls are also engraved with different paintings of Lords Vishnu in different postures.

VI. Padmanabhaswamy temple

 
Padmanabhaswamy temple is in Thiruvananthapuram district of Kerala. This Hindu shrine is dedicated to Lord Vishnu. Anyone can find several images, statutes, monuments of Vishnu which are decorated with gold and valuable stones. Furthermore, the holy place was built in the Dravidian style of architecture. You can also explore some main lures such as tank, around 365 corridors, 100- foot seven tier gopuram made in the Pandyan style and lots more. The architectural design of this sacred place is very elegant. However, this place of pilgrimage is well known among all the Krishna devotees.

• Thrissur Pooram Festival

Thrissur pooram festival is celebrated at the temple town of Thrissur in Kerala of South India. This fiesta is celebrated in every year in the mid of the months of March & April. Furthermore, the Vadakkunnathan shrine and Thekkinkadu maidan shrine are the major venues of this festival. You can also explore some of the main lures like drums concert, heavy fireworks shows, parade of 30 adorned elephants along with the percussion ensemble from diverse holy places of the Kerala that come to end at the Vadakkunnathan temple.

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ary is known to be the most popular wildlife sanctuary located in the state of Kerala. Stretched over an area of around 777 square kilometers, the wildlife sanctuary is positioned in the Western Ghats. Transverse to this park, the Periyar Lake flows. It is truly amazing to witness the wild animals, while you are riding on a boat within the lake. The wild reserve is home to sloth bears, tigers, wild elephants, wild boars, stripe-necked mangoose, etc.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ary serves to be a paradise on the earth, as you can find around 260 different bird varieties.
